What route would would a traveler take from Jerusalem to damascus in ancient times?

The ancient route followed the shape of the Fertile Crescent: north through Israel as far as Sidon (Lebanon), then east into Syria, and then south. This route was used in order to avoid the Syrian desert. There were caravans which took the quicker desert-route; these were used by people needing to reach certain specific locations such as Tadmur (Palmyra).
